Ryzen AI 9 HX 370 vs Core Ultra 9 285HX benchmarks

In our benchmarks, the Core Ultra 9 285HX beats the Ryzen AI 9 HX 370 in overall performance. Furthermore, our gaming benchmark shows that it also outperforms the Ryzen AI 9 HX 370 in all gaming tests too.

When comparing core counts for these CPUs, we notice that the Core Ultra 9 285HX has significantly more cores with 24 cores compared to the Ryzen AI 9 HX 370 that has 12 cores. But they both have the same number of threads. Our comparison shows that the Core Ultra 9 285HX has a slightly higher clock speed compared to the Ryzen AI 9 HX 370. In terms of cache, the Core Ultra 9 285HX has significantly more L2 cache when compared to the Ryzen AI 9 HX 370. The Core Ultra 9 285HX also has significantly more L3 cache.

The more cores a CPU has, the better the overall performance will be in parallel workloads such as multitasking. Many CPUs have more threads than cores, this means that each physical core is split into multiple logical cores, making them more efficient. Indeed, the Ryzen AI 9 HX 370 has more threads than cores. Each physical core is split into multiple threads.
